Output 23148877957e0d35f9ad59b5387a96a579e1aebfc254bfa26c6224209e50f686:0

value
26299377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a04388dab868b3122b1d35a3eb49f026d80c17d OP_EQUAL
address
3CpBRDnD7nqA6ytPecjibqhk2KQ9rzLWkp
transaction
23148877957e0d35f9ad59b5387a96a579e1aebfc254bfa26c6224209e50f686
spent
true